PAGE: Prototype-Based Model-Level Explanations for Graph Neural Networks

被引:2
|
作者
Shin, Yong-Min [1 ]
Kim, Sun-Woo [2 ]
Shin, Won-Yong [1 ,3 ]
机构
[1] Yonsei Univ, Sch Math & Comp Computat Sci & Engn, Seoul 03722, South Korea
[2] Korea Adv Inst Sci & Technol KAIST, Kim Jaechul Grad Sch AI, Seoul 02455, South Korea
[3] Pohang Univ Sci & Technol POSTECH, Grad Sch Artificial Intelligence, Pohang 37673, South Korea
基金
新加坡国家研究基金会;
关键词
Prototypes; Graph neural networks; Computational modeling; Predictive models; Training; Mathematical models; Analytical models; Embedding; model-level explanation; graph classification; graph neural network (GNN); prototype graph;
D O I
10.1109/TPAMI.2024.3379251
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Aside from graph neural networks (GNNs) attracting significant attention as a powerful framework revolutionizing graph representation learning, there has been an increasing demand for explaining GNN models. Although various explanation methods for GNNs have been developed, most studies have focused on instance-level explanations, which produce explanations tailored to a given graph instance. In our study, we propose Prototype-bAsed GNN-Explainer (PAGE), a novel model-level GNN explanation method that explains what the underlying GNN model has learned for graph classification by discovering human-interpretable prototype graphs . Our method produces explanations for a given class , thus being capable of offering more concise and comprehensive explanations than those of instance-level explanations. First, PAGE selects embeddings of class-discriminative input graphs on the graph-level embedding space after clustering them. Then, PAGE discovers a common subgraph pattern by iteratively searching for high matching node tuples using node-level embeddings via a prototype scoring function, thereby yielding a prototype graph as our explanation. Using six graph classification datasets, we demonstrate that PAGE qualitatively and quantitatively outperforms the state-of-the-art model-level explanation method. We also carry out systematic experimental studies by demonstrating the relationship between PAGE and instance-level explanation methods, the robustness of PAGE to input data scarce environments, and the computational efficiency of the proposed prototype scoring function in PAGE .
引用
收藏
页码:6559 / 6576
页数:18
相关论文
共 50 条
  • [41] Evidential Self-Supervised Graph Representation Learning via Prototype-based Consistency
    Ju, Wei
    Yi, Siyu
    Zhang, Ming
    PROCEEDINGS OF THE ACM TURING AWARD CELEBRATION CONFERENCE-CHINA 2024, ACM-TURC 2024, 2024, : 210 - 211
  • [42] Semantic Diversity-aware Prototype-based Learning for Unbiased Scene Graph Generation
    Jeon, Jaehyeong
    Kim, Kibum
    Yoon, Kanghoon
    Park, Chanyoung
    arXiv,
  • [43] User-friendly, Interactive, and Configurable Explanations for Graph Neural Networks with Graph Views
    Chen, Tingyang
    Qiu, Dazhuo
    Wu, Yinghui
    Khan, Arijit
    Ke, Xiangyu
    Gao, Yunjun
    COMPANION OF THE 2024 INTERNATIONAL CONFERENCE ON MANAGEMENT OF DATA, SIGMOD-COMPANION 2024, 2024, : 512 - 515
  • [44] Prototype-Based Collaborative Learning in UAV-Assisted Edge Computing Networks
    Yu, Enze
    Dai, Haipeng
    Zhang, Haihan
    Zheng, Zhenzhe
    Zhao, Jun
    Chen, Guihai
    SOFTWARE-PRACTICE & EXPERIENCE, 2024,
  • [45] Prototype-Based Kernels for Extreme Learning Machines and Radial Basis Function Networks
    Jankowski, Norbert
    ARTIFICIAL INTELLIGENCE AND SOFT COMPUTING, ICAISC 2018, PT I, 2018, 10841 : 70 - 75
  • [46] Plugging 3G mobile networks into the Internet: A prototype-based evaluation
    Oredope, Adetola
    Liotta, Antonio
    CIC 2006: 15TH INTERNATIONAL CONFERENCE ON COMPUTING, PROCEEDINGS, 2006, : 406 - +
  • [47] Multimode Process Monitoring Using Prototype-based Gaussian Mixture Model
    Xiao, Zhibo
    Yao, Ma
    Wang, Huangang
    2015 27TH CHINESE CONTROL AND DECISION CONFERENCE (CCDC), 2015, : 4552 - 4557
  • [48] Web Page Classification Based on Graph Neural Network
    Guo, Tao
    Cui, Baojiang
    INNOVATIVE MOBILE AND INTERNET SERVICES IN UBIQUITOUS COMPUTING, IMIS 2021, 2022, 279 : 188 - 198
  • [49] Transductive Few-shot Learning with Prototype-based Label Propagation by Iterative Graph Refinement
    Zhu, Hao
    Koniusz, Piotr
    2023 IEEE/CVF C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ION (CVPR), 2023, : 23996 - 24006
  • [50] A Generalizable Indoor Propagation Model Based on Graph Neural Networks
    Liu, Sen
    Onishi, Teruo
    Taki, Masao
    Watanabe, Soichi
    IEEE TRANSACTIONS ON ANTENNAS AND PROPAGATION, 2023, 71 (07) : 6098 - 6110